Output 786573e1a082bd224e0ba30d434a20423aa0e6d29807165a2bea09db3b783156:1

value
5751641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2927ab496250f6e5a9cc8f9a801028196145938 OP_EQUAL
address
3NM27TZtinJyDooASXVHQMnULorGvumoK9
transaction
786573e1a082bd224e0ba30d434a20423aa0e6d29807165a2bea09db3b783156
spent
true